On the Main Chord Entry Page, any bar that you have modified bar settings will have a red underline. If you open any of the modified bars with F5, the style change will be listed near the top of the Bar Settings Menu.

That may be true. The red line signifies any modification made to a bar. That means something else occurred on your bars or else there's some type of corruption to that particular file. If you have every bar underlined on every BIAB file for no known reason, that is a problem that you would likely have to involve PGMusic staff to help unravel. You indicate you know the reason for the underlines. In my songs, I often find that songs that have been processed through the Audio Chord Wizard will cause the bars to be underlined due to the changing tempo detected by the ACW.
